RPA is a type of business process automation that enables anyone to specify a set of guidelines for a robot or "bot" to follow. RPA bots are able to simulate the majority of human-computer interactions and can complete a huge variety of activities quickly and error-free.

The main goal of RPA is to automate some of the most boring and repetitive computer-based operations and business procedures. RPA automates routine tasks that formerly required human intervention—often a lot of it done repetitively and laboriously.

An English constitutional document known as the Petition of Rights, passed on June 7, 1628, lays out specific individual protections against the government. It is said to be of comparable importance to the Magna Carta and the Bill of Rights of 1689. The Petition of Rights, which addressed issues including taxation, the imposition of martial law, detention without charge, and the billeting of troops in civilian homes, was created to outline and limit the monarch's authority.

Before approving any additional taxes, Parliament required the King to sign the Petition of Right in 1628. This called for an end to Parliament's complaints about the King's unconstitutional taxes, detentions without cause, and the illegality of martial law and billet requirements.

In a unitary state, the central government holds all the power. Local offices or authorities may exist in a unitary government, but they do not have the same authority as the central authority.

What is an unitary government?

A unitary state is a sovereign state where all powers are vested in the central government, which is governed as a single body.

Administrative divisions may be made by the central authority.

Only the power granted to them by the federal government is used by these institutions.

One of the key advantages of a unitary system is the fact that the responsibilities and authority of the government are typically very separate.

In contrast to a federal government, which divides its power between the center and the units, a unitary government vests all of its authority in the central government.

In times of emergency, a clear division of authority frequently yields quicker responses and help than a system of governance where power is shared across numerous government agencies.

Transition town (which is also known as transition model and transition initiative) is a term that refers to community projects that aim to increase self-sufficiency to reduce the potential effects of climate change, peak oil and economic instability through renewed localization strategies, especially around energy usage and food production.

These initiatives have been started in locations around the world, many located in the UK and others in Europe, as well as Australia and North America.
